본문 바로가기

개발/DB

[Oracle] TableSpace 사용량 조회

반응형
SELECT
       d.tablespace_name "Table Spcae Name", d.bytes / 1048576 "Size(MB)",
       ( d.bytes - sum( nvl( f.bytes, 0 ) ) ) / 1048576 "Used(MB)",
       ( sum( nvl( f.bytes, 0 ) ) ) / 1048576 "Free(MB)",
       trunc(( sum( nvl( f.bytes, 0 ) ) / d.bytes ) * 100, 2 ) "Free %"
  FROM
       dba_free_space f, dba_data_files d
 WHERE
       f.file_id(+) = d.file_id
 GROUP BY
       d.tablespace_name, d.file_name, d.bytes
ORDER BY
       d.tablespace_name
반응형

자바스크립트를 허용해주세요.
[ 자바스크립트 활성화 방법 ]
from Mohon Aktifkan Javascript!